Engineering a Tele Bridge: What Does It Take?
So, how do you actually build a bridge designed specifically for telecommunications? The engineering behind a tele bridge is a fascinating blend of traditional bridge-building techniques and specialized knowledge of telecommunications infrastructure. The first step is a thorough site assessment. Engineers need to study the river's hydrology, geology, and environmental conditions to determine the best location and design for the bridge. This involves detailed surveys, soil testing, and environmental impact assessments. Once the site is selected, engineers can begin designing the bridge structure. Unlike bridges that carry heavy vehicular traffic, a tele bridge primarily needs to support the weight of fiber optic cables and other telecommunications equipment. This allows for a lighter and more streamlined design.
However, the bridge must still be strong enough to withstand wind loads, seismic activity, and other environmental factors. The design must also consider the need for easy access to the cables for maintenance and repairs. This often involves incorporating walkways or platforms into the bridge structure. Construction methods vary depending on the specific site conditions and design. In some cases, the bridge can be built using traditional methods such as erecting concrete piers and steel spans. In other cases, more innovative techniques may be required, such as using pre-fabricated bridge sections that are floated into place and then lifted onto the piers. Once the bridge structure is complete, the telecommunications cables are installed. This involves carefully stringing the cables along the bridge and securing them in place. The cables are then connected to the telecommunications network on either side of the river.
